Letter from Charles S. Peirce to Julius E. Hilgard
(Berlin, 14.07.1875)



Spanish translation & annotations




                                    

Berlin 1875 July 14

My dear Sir

I hear from Cambridge that the college Librarian says that when I left I did not return a book designated as "Legendre".

My impression is that I sent to the Coast Survey Office among a lot of books belonging to the library 3 volumes of Legendre’s

 




Fonctions Elliptiques and that I thought they belonged to the C. S. Possibly however they belonged to Harvard College Library. Will you please ascertain & if the mistake I suspect was committed will you kindly have them sent to the Harvard College Library.

Yours respectfully,

C. S. Peirce

 

Prof. J. E. Hilgard
Asst in charge U. S. Coast Survey Office
                                

 



 

P. S. I shall bring home a line metro which has been accurately compared at different temperatures with the Prussian Normal Metre, the lenght of which relatively to the Paris metros is not accurately known                          

 





Transcription by Max Fisch (Peirce Edition Project), revised by Sara Barrena
